Fletcher joins Team India for T20 World Cup

Mirpur: Under-flame mentor Duncan Fletcher on Saturday joined the Indian group for the Twenty20 World Cup in the wake of having had examinations about his future with BCCI president N Srinivasan and secretary Sanjay Patel.

"Duncan Fletcher arrived today. Bowling mentor Joe Dawes and fielding mentor Trevor Penny had arrived the previous evening. The squad quality, including players and help staff, is 26," Indian team`s media supervisor R N Baba told PTI here.

Fletcher had been summoned by Srinivasan for a gathering in Chennai yesterday to talk about the team`s drooping exhibitions recently yet no cautioning was issued to him that his occupation was on line in spite of calls for his ouster from batting symbol like Sunil Gavaskar.

"Give me a chance to set the record straight. Duncan Fletcher has the wholehearted sponsorship and backing of BCCI. There has been no examination on his evacuation. We let him know that we have a considerable measure of confidence in his guiding capacities and he ought not be agonized over all else," Patel had told PTI.
